Metrics for Purpose-Driven Businesses (That Wonât Make You Lose Your Mind)
Itâs easy to talk about running a purpose-driven business. Itâs a little harder to prove that your purpose is making a difference. You might feel it intrinsically but you wonât be able to ride that âfeelingâ forever. Even if you could, there will come a time when you need to show your employees, customers, and, strategic partners the difference your business is making concretely.
If youâre serious about building a company that does more than make moneyâone that creates real, measurable impactâyou need more than good intentions. You need to know whether your efforts are working.
But where do you start? How do you measure purpose? Letâs break it down.
Why Measure Impact at All?
First, a reminder: tracking impact isnât about patting yourself on the back or putting together a feel-good report for social media. Measuring impact creates clarity. It shows you whatâs working and what isnât, so you can focus on initiatives that work.
And if your purpose is truly important, you owe it to yourselfâand the people you serveâto treat it with the same rigor you would any other key business strategy.
5 Ways to Start Measuring Impact
1. Identify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) That Align with Your Purpose
We all know about KPIs when it comes to sales, marketing, and operations. But have you ever defined KPIs for your purpose-driven initiatives? If not, this is your first step.
Ask yourself:
What outcomes do we want to create through our purpose work?
How will we know if weâre successful?
If your purpose is to create more accessible education, maybe a KPI is the number of scholarships you fund. If itâs sustainability, maybe itâs pounds of waste diverted or emissions reduced. Be specific.
2. Quantify Impact Metrics
Once you know your KPIs, get clear on how youâll measure them. Think concrete numbers, percentages, and milestonesâthings you can track, not just feel.
You may want to break larger goals into micro-goals that you can track on a weekly or monthly basis. Not only does this help you stay accountable, but it also keeps your team engaged by showing progress in real time.
For example:
Big Goal â Cut company waste by 50% this year
Micro-Goal â Reduce office paper usage by 10% in Q1
3. Implement Tracking Systems
Data is only helpful if you can collect and analyze it easily. Invest in tools or systems that help you track your chosen metrics without creating unnecessary complexity.
This could be:
A simple spreadsheet
Survey tools for customer and community feedback
Specialized impact-tracking software
Manual reports are updated at regular intervals
But a word of caution: shiny object syndrome is real. Donât get so caught up in complicated tools that you lose sight of the goal. The best system is the one you and your team will use.
4. Evaluate Progress Regularly
Itâs easy to set goals. Itâs harder to stick with them.
Set a regular cadence for evaluating your progressâwhether itâs weekly, monthly, quarterly, or annuallyâdepending on your business and what youâre tracking. Regular check-ins help you catch whatâs working and whatâs not, so you can course-correct early.
Think of these evaluations as a âhealth checkâ for your purpose, not just your profits.
5. Seek Feedback From the People Who Matter Most
This is a big one. Donât assume you have all the answers just because youâre tracking numbers.
Your employees, customers, partners, and community members can offer powerful insights you wonât find in your data. Are you delivering on your promises? Is your purpose showing up in ways that matter to them?
Gather their perspectives through surveys, interviews, or informal conversations. Their feedback can reveal opportunities for even greater impactâand keep your purpose relevant.
Purpose Needs Proof
If youâre serious about creating a business that matters, itâs time to treat your purpose like the priority it is. That means setting intentional goals, measuring your progress, and being willing to adapt along the way.
Your purpose isnât just a statement on your website. Itâs an active force in your businessâand the world. But only if you track it.
